Malvern Hills vs Worcester
A side-by-side comparison of the Malvern Hills and Worcesterlocal authority areas — population, density, deprivation and age profile, from ONS Census 2021 and each nation’s Indices of Deprivation.
In short: Worcester is the more populous; council tax is lower in Worcester; Worcester has the higher share of Good/Outstanding schools.
| Malvern Hills | Worcester | |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 79,487 | 103,874 |
| Density | 138/km² | 3,121/km² |
| Deprivation | 2% in most-deprived 10% | 13% in most-deprived 10% |
| Council tax (Band D) | £2,451 | £2,406 |
| Schools Good/Outstanding | 91% | 93% |
| Aged under 16 | 16% | 18% |
| Aged 16–64 | 56% | 65% |
| Aged 65+ | 28% | 18% |
